A scrubber incinerator is a type of waste treatment system that combines the process of scrubbing and incineration to effectively manage solid and liquid waste. This technology is particularly useful for industries that generate a significant amount of hazardous waste, such as chemical plants, pharmaceutical companies, and manufacturing facilities.
The primary function of a scrubber incinerator is to burn waste materials at high temperatures, typically in the range of 800 to 1,200 degrees Celsius. This process not only reduces the volume of waste but also destroys harmful pathogens, toxins, and other hazardous substances present in the waste stream.
One of the key features of scrubber incinerators is the inclusion of a scrubbing system that helps to remove pollutants from the exhaust gases produced during the incineration process. This system uses various techniques, such as wet scrubbing or dry scrubbing, to capture and neutralize harmful emissions before they are released into the atmosphere.
The scrubbing system typically consists of a series of scrubbers, filters, and other pollution control devices that work together to remove particulate matter, sulfur dioxide, nitrogen oxides, and other pollutants from the exhaust gases. By incorporating this technology into the incineration process, scrubber incinerators help to reduce air pollution and protect the environment.
